Paint as Protection in a Coastal Climate
In most of the country, repainting a house is a cosmetic decision. In Cape Coral, it is closer to maintenance on a roof or a seawall. Ultraviolet intensity in Southwest Florida degrades pigments and binders quickly, wind-driven rain probes every hairline crack in stucco, and salt-laden humidity accelerates chalking and mildew growth. A properly specified elastomeric or high-build acrylic coating, applied over a correctly prepared and sealed surface, can keep moisture out of block walls for a decade. A rushed job over dirty, unprimed stucco can start failing within two summers.

What Separates a Great Paint Job From a Cheap One
Roughly seventy percent of exterior coating longevity comes from preparation, not the paint itself. Look for contractors who pressure wash and allow full dry time, treat mildew, route and fill stucco cracks with a flexible sealant, replace failed caulk at windows and control joints, spot-prime bare block or patched areas, and apply a full masonry primer where required by the coating manufacturer.
Also pay attention to product specification. Premium acrylic and elastomeric coatings differ substantially in solids content, dry film thickness, and warranty terms. A bid that names a specific manufacturer, product line, and number of coats is inherently more trustworthy than one promising a generic two coats of quality paint.
Trends in Cape Coral Exterior and Interior Color
Local color palettes have shifted noticeably. Bright coastal pastels remain popular in the older southeast Cape, but new construction has moved toward warm whites, greige, soft sand tones, and dark bronze or black accents on fascia, garage doors, and window frames. Reflective light-value exteriors are also gaining ground for a practical reason: lighter walls absorb less heat, which helps reduce cooling loads through the long Florida summer.
On interiors, demand for cabinet refinishing continues to grow as replacement costs rise, and satin and eggshell sheens have largely replaced flat paint in living areas because they clean more easily in humid conditions.
Questions to Ask Before Hiring
Ask whether the crew is employed directly or subcontracted, what the warranty covers and for how long, whether it transfers on sale, and how the company handles weather delays. Confirm licensing and insurance, including workers' compensation, and request a certificate directly from the insurer. Finally, request three recent local references with jobs at least two years old, because paint failures usually reveal themselves in year two or three rather than at final walkthrough.
Budgeting Realistically
Exterior repaints in Cape Coral are typically priced by square footage of wall area, adjusted for stucco condition, story height, and coating system. Interiors are priced per room or per square foot with separate line items for ceilings, trim, and doors. Cabinet refinishing is quoted by door and drawer count. Expect legitimate bids to cluster within a reasonable range; an outlier that is dramatically cheaper almost always reflects thinner coverage, skipped priming, or uninsured labor.
